Court Permits Seized Cash Adjustment for Advance Tax; Section 132B Explanation Not Applicable Post-Assessment Year.

September 26, 2015

Case Laws     Income Tax     AT

Adjustment of seized cash towards advance tax liability - Explanation to section 132B cannot help the case of the Revenue as the Explanation has been inserted much after the conclusion of the assessment year under consideration. - adjustment of advance tax liability allowed - AT
